How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 99301?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 99301 Studio Apartments | $1,095 | $800 | $2,042 |
| 99301 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,632 | $895 | $5,024 |
| 99301 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,863 | $845 | $12,312 |
| 99301 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,045 | $1,350 | $4,355 |
| 99301 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,998 | $1,850 | $2,355 |
